Can I Use Olive Oil To Deep Fry . If you want to use olive oil for deep frying, the oil should be heated to a temperature of approximately 180 degrees celsius for frying (356 degrees fahrenheit). Olive oil can be used in deep frying, but its suitability depends on several factors such as its smoke point, quality, and flavor. Thanks to its lower price and high smoke point, light olive oil may be the best olive oil for deep frying. Its neutral flavor means it won’t impart much olivey goodness to your dish, but it will be healthier than most other cooking oils. Here’s why it’s a smart choice: Yes, you can deep fry food in olive oil, but with certain considerations. Although olive oil has a lower smoke point than other oils. So, yes, you can fry and deep fry with extra virgin olive oil. When deep frying with olive oil, it is important to choose the right type of oil, heat it to the appropriate temperature, and avoid overheating or reusing the oil. It is generally not recommended to reuse extra virgin olive oil for deep frying, as the heat and exposure to air can cause the oil to break down.
